An Act of Parliament namely the Scheduled Castes and the Scheduled Tribes (Prevention of Atrocities) {PoA} Act, 1989, was enacted to prevent atrocities against members of Scheduled Castes (SCs) and Scheduled Tribes (STs). With an objective to deliver members of SCs and STs a greater justice, the PoA Act has been amended in January, 2016. With a view to prevent atrocities, Rule 3 of the Scheduled Castes and the Scheduled Tribes (Prevention of Atrocities) Rules, 1995, specifies precautionary and preventive measures to be taken by the State Government.

State Government/Union Territory Administrations which implement provision of the PoA Act are provided admissible Central assistance towards its effective implementation. A Committee under the Chairpersonship of Union Minister for Social Justice and Empowerment form time to time reviews implementation status of the PoA Act in States and Union Territories. Last meeting of the Committee was held on 30.01.2018.

As per the data of National Crime Records Bureau (NCRB), Ministry of Home Affairs, the number of cases of offences of atrocities against members of Scheduled Castes (SCs), registered under the scheduled castes and the Scheduled Tribes (Prevention of Atrocities) {PoA} Act, 1989 in conjunction with the IPC in the country as well as in Rajasthan for the years 2014, 2015 and 2016 is indicated as under:-


Year

Number of cases of offences of atrocities against members of SCs registered under the PoA Act in conjunction with the IPC

All India

Rajasthan

2014

40,300

6,734

2015

38,564

5,911

2016

40,774

5,134

'

The NCRB, however, does not generate data in regard to various section/sub-sections of the PoA Act which describe offences of atrocities as well as the location of their occurrence.

This information was given by Minister of State for Social Justice and Empowerment Shri Ramdas Athawale in a written reply in Lok Sabha today.
